The Curse

Aug 11, 2026 · 1 min read

Late one wild and stormy night
As thunder rolled o'er rain-swept moor
The darkness sought to hide from sight
A shadow creeping 'cross the floor
But each brief and brilliant burst
Of lightning rent across the sky
Revealed the herald of the curse
Beside the bed on which you lie

She watched you with unblinking gaze
Her palid face devoid of breath
Two crimson embers pierced the haze
And promised little, save for death
She smiled as though she knew your name
As though your cursed fate decreed
That every hope, and every dream
Had led you here for her to feed

She reached with cold and ancient grace
And brushed a hand against your skin
You felt your heartbeat start to race
As darkness stirred her curse within
She bowed her head, your pulse stood still
As though to steal a lover's kiss
You dared not fight against her will
Entranced within that dark abyss

Her fangs sank deep. Your senses swayed
Your pulse grew faint beneath her lips
Then all the world dissolved away
As passion flowed in scarlet drips
The darkness planted something new
With neither malice, hate, nor spite
She left her curse alive in you
To wake beneath eternal night

You told yourself, "It's in your head"
A waking dream
A passing fright
You woke, alone, inside your bed
Or so you thought
Until tonight...
